We specify materials that perform well in sauna conditions, such as cedar or hemlock, proper insulation, vapor control layers, and appropriate heater and ventilation components. We provide recommendations and a materials list, but materials are purchased directly by you or your contractor.
We do not provide maintenance services, but we do include care guidance with your design package. Typical upkeep involves routine cleaning, ventilation after use, and occasional wood care.
Energy efficiency is a core part of our design work. We specify insulation, vapor control, and ventilation strategies that retain heat while maintaining healthy air exchange. We also recommend heater sizing and controls to help your sauna warm quickly and stay efficient.
